How WireLingo Picks, Translates And Grades Real News
Real journalism, chosen by hand, graded to five levels across six languages. Here's what happens before you open a story.
Quick Answer: WireLingo's articles start as journalism written by people and chosen by hand, then get translated and graded across five levels aligned to the CEFR, so a beginner and an advanced reader can follow the same event at a version each can handle. While you read, the Live Dictionary defines words in context, explanations translate into your own language and your revision adapts to what you keep forgetting.
